The engagement comes amid ongoing diplomatic efforts to deepen bilateral economic and strategic ties. Potential areas of collaboration include energy projects, cross-border infrastructure development, and improvements in trade facilitation along the India-Myanmar border. The visit likely signals a continued effort to advance connectivity initiatives, such as the India-Myanmar-Thailand trilateral highway, which could enhance regional trade flows. Additionally, discussions may have covered security cooperation, particularly along the shared border, as well as investment in Myanmar's energy sector, where Indian firms have shown interest. The trip underscores India's Act East policy, which prioritizes engagement with Southeast Asian nations, with Myanmar serving as a land bridge to the broader ASEAN region.

Myanmar's strategic location offers India access to Southeast Asian markets, and improved bilateral relations could facilitate smoother movement of goods and services. Infrastructure projects, such as road and port upgrades, may gain momentum, benefiting both economies. Cooperation in energy—including hydropower and oil and gas exploration—could attract Indian investment. Additionally, the visit might address security concerns, including border management and counterinsurgency efforts, which could create a more stable environment for business activities. The economic relationship between India and Myanmar remains relatively modest compared to Myanmar's trade with China, but this engagement could help rebalance regional influence and open new opportunities for Indian companies in sectors like pharmaceuticals, agriculture machinery, and telecommunications.

However, the potential for concrete outcomes depends on implementation and the broader political context, including Myanmar's internal dynamics and international sanctions. Investors may view closer India-Myanmar ties as a positive development for regional logistics and supply chain diversification, particularly for companies seeking alternatives to China-linked routes. The visit alone does not guarantee immediate changes but may create a foundation for gradual economic integration. Any real progress would likely require sustained diplomatic efforts and policy coordination.
